Rubber Floor Construction Site Requirements

1. It is prohibited to install when the on-site temperature is below 10℃.
2. All subfloors must be dry, flat, crack-free, soundly constructed, and clean. Free of dust, paint, paraffin, lubricants, grease, asphalt, old adhesives and other foreign impurities.
3. The rubber floor is seamlessly spliced, and the spliced joints are straight, smooth, and firmly bonded, with no obvious color difference in appearance.
4. All hardening treatments, quenching treatments and destructive compounds must only be removed by mechanical means.
5. The humidity of the underlying floor should be less than 2.5%. The humidity of the underlying floor above 2.5% shall not be recommended. If such humidity is higher than 2.5%, waterproofing should be carried out in accordance with industry standards.
6. Surface unevenness within 5 mm can be leveled with self-leveling after priming.
